According to Tagesspiegel , the plans of the district of Charlottenburg-Wilmersdorf have already been confirmed. The Harald-Juhnke-Platz will be located at the intersection of Kurfürstendamm, Grolmanstrasse and Uhlandstrasse and a total area of ​​almost 470 square meters.

The official naming of the square will be effective if no contradictions are received by September 1, as rbb24 After naming, the street sign, which has already been made by the FDP parliamentary group in the district parliament, can be set up. The life's work of Harald Juhnke

Harald Juhnke, born in 1929 in the Charlottenburg Women's Clinic, worked for around five decades as an actor and a form in the entertainment industry. He not only had an important influence on the theater scene in the west of Berlin, but also inspired numerous spectators on TV. His career included numerous stage and TV productions that made him a popular face on German television. Juhnke died on April 1, 2005.
